There should be a law prohibiting people who are past due on child support to buy alcohol. Fathers and Mothers often times are behind on child support but are still purchasing alcohol. This ill-spending on their part forces the other single parents to rely on federal aid like Medicaid and Foodstamps to survive. People are carded to purchase alcohol and cigarettes already. There should be a way to scan their driver's license at stores and if they are behind on child support have it notify the clerk that they are not permitted to buy it. This would help single parent families and our economy. Single parent homes struggle while the other parent often is being irresponsible with purchases and neglecting their child/children.
